Principal Piping Engineer
Primary Purpose of Role
Our client is a large UK engineering business working at various sites within the UK. They have opened a new office in Lancashire and are looking to bring in a number of new different disciplined Principal Engineers to support work they have already secured and to secure new work, mainly in the Green Energy, Chemical and Petrochemical industries.
It is the responsibility of the Principal Engineer to support the delivery of defined engineering tasks for minor modifications and projects to the highest standards complying with legal obligations and client statement of requirements. In addition, the role involves supporting the development of proposals for new business opportunities, provision of consultancy services and deputy line management responsibilities of the team.

Education & Experience
1. Bachelor's Degree in relevant engineering discipline or Higher BTEC qualification.
2. Engineering design experience in the delivery of minor modifications and supporting projects during the full life-cycle including Pre-FEEDs, FEEDs and EPC phases within the chemicals, petrochemicals, oil and gas, and power generation industries.
3. CAD & Engineering systems should have a good understanding of 2D Autocad, 3D Modelling systems, Navisworks Manage, Caesar II Stress Analysis package.
4. Experience working within the procurement life-cycle including specification, enquiry & post order support (equipment and sub-contracts).
5. Can demonstrate full appreciation of best practice in design assurance, including competence management, checking/ approval processes, management of technical change, design, and safety reviews.
6. Effective report writing, communication and presentation skills.
7. Ability to support continuous improvement and the generation of project & discipline procedures.
8. Experience of interpreting documents such as safety rules, project execution plans, quality plans, basis-of-design, P&IDs, specifications et al.
9. Understanding of project control processes including assistance with the generation of baseline schedules and managing discipline performance metrics (CPI & SPI). Management of budgets and scope change.
10. Knowledge and application of:
1. SHE systems, ensuring compliance improvement.
2. Quality systems, ensuring compliance improvement.
3. Legislation pertinent to respective discipline systems & standards. ASME B31.3 / B31.1, BSEN13480, Pressure Equipment Directive.
